Onboarding: Feedwright validator

Welcome. Feedwright validates podcast RSS feeds for the Castelline platform. Repo: internal monorepo, directory /feedwright. Run make check before pushing. Validation rules live in rules/, one file per spec clause. Don't touch the enclosure-size checks without sign-off from Priya in platform. Staging creds come from the Oakhollow vault; you'll need to unlock it once on your machine. The recovery passphrase for that vault follows below.

recovery phrase for fajeg-kawep: druix-gorius-briax-ulaeth-fraox-lammir-pelox-jormir-pelwyn-julir

Handover Note — Headcount Plan FY Next

From: Director Ostrewski
To: Director Bannel

Plan is drafted, not yet approved. Net add of 22 roles across the Marwick branches; Dulverton stays flat. Backfills capped at 80% of attrition. Pelline in comp has the salary bands. Branch managers should not commit offers before sign-off. Watch the warehouse supervisor requests — they're inflated. Budget file sits with Finnegar's team. Remaining open question is the Corvel branch split. Sensitive planning detail is appended immediately below.

management briefing: The finance team signed off on a budget of $279.9 million for Project Oliiel.

Plan: net +14 roles. Additions concentrated in the Marrow Point plant (+9) and quality engineering (+5). Offsets: attrition in back-office functions, no backfills in the Delven warehouse. Contractor conversions capped at six. Budget impact stays under the ceiling set at the Arbonne offsite. Open risk: machinist shortage in the Marrow Point labor market; mitigation is an apprentice pipeline starting Q1. Decisions needed at review: conversion cap, Delven exception requests. A confidential planning note follows.

internal memo for tagef-hadup: Gross margin on Ulaath came in at 15 percent against a plan of 5 percent. Only 7 of the 120 pilot accounts renewed Ulaath, so a churn review is set for October 15.

**Alert: Flagwheel rollout divergence detected**

The Flagwheel framework has observed that a staged rollout's actual exposure percentage diverges from its configured target by more than the allowed tolerance. This usually indicates a bucketing change merged without a corresponding flag version bump. Reviewers should verify that hashing salt and cohort definitions were not altered in the triggering change. The divergence triage procedure is maintained here.

operations page: https://confluence.lumiclabs.internal/projects/display/browse/projects/b6be